The Health & Social Care Leadership & Management Dissertation module offers an opportunity for in-depth, independent research. Scheduled in the spring, summer, and autumn semesters on Friday afternoons, this core module is worth 60 credits. It allows you to explore a researchable issue in leadership and management within the health and social care sector. The dissertations are designed to be completed after the modules are taught, where you'll apply the knowledge and skills gained throughout the course. This project lets you reflect on your learning and critically examine the leadership and management issues studied, culminating in a substantive study. You'll plan and set your research roadmap for the semester before starting the dissertation with the prior completion of SH7008 Research Methods in Health and Social Care. The work may involve literature reviews or original research utilizing theoretical and practical knowledge. Your dissertation supervisor will provide guidance to ensure success. Self-motivation, planning, and the ability to work independently are essential.

This qualification will boost the career prospects of individuals in health and social care management or policy-making. Graduates from this program have reported significant improvements in their career opportunities and advancement. The skills and knowledge gained enhance leadership abilities, enabling you to take on roles in various settings, such as drug and alcohol rehabilitation, learning disability services, and primary care management. Graduates have successfully moved into roles as day center managers, health visitor managers, prison service managers, and residential care home managers. Others have worked as advisors to local authorities, community care managers, service commissioners, public health consultants, and policymakers. The program's focus on independent research and research methods develops critical skills, such as self-motivation and analytical thinking. These skills are valuable for further career development and health and social care leadership roles.
